Development, Relief, & Peacemaking Missions

Picture
Blankets+
Presbyterian Women hold an annual fundraiser to support the Church World Service Blankets program, which provides needed emergency supplies and home necessities to people worldwide in times of need, particularly moments of emergency and disaster. WPC members contributed $1,045 in 2020. 

Picture
Picture
Fair Trade
Equal Exchange coffee, tea, and chocolate are sold monthly in the West Narthex after services, supporting economically just, environmentally sound products, and small, independent producers.

Picture
Picture
Heifer Project
WPC children support Heifer International with their Sunday morning offerings. This money goes toward purchasing animals with which people around the world can gain sustainable income and independence. In 2019-20, WPC children gave $360 toward 18 flocks of chicks to help families develop food production for themselves,  
Picture
Picture
One Great Hour of Sharing
This Lenten, ecumenical offering goes to the Presbyterian Hunger Program, Presbyterian Disaster Assistance, and self-development of people. Members contributed $10,181 in 2020.
 
Picture
Picture
Peace & Global Witness Offering
This fall denomination-wide special offering supports worldwide peacemaking work of the PC(USA) in areas of deep conflict. Members contributed $940 in 2019.
 
Picture
Picture
Picture
Presbyterian Disaster Assistance
Every year brings natural disasters to communities both near and far, in multiple regions of the United States and other nations. Westminster members have responded in 2020 with $1,300 in congregational giving and $800 in memorial gifts to support relief efforts.

​UNICEF Offering
Offerings taken at Presbyterian Women events, DMA, and Harvest Fest support the United Nations Children’s Fund, providing humanitarian & development assistance to mothers and children in developing nations. $392 was donated in 2019.
